Secondly, Does unplugging the battery reset ECU?
A. It depends on the age of the vehicle and the kind of ECU utilized. Disconnecting the battery will reset the system in certain older vehicles, but it will do nothing in most modern cars except maybe reset the clock and radio station settings.

Does clearing fault codes reset ECU?
Clearing Fault Codes Resets the ECU By removing the past faults, the computer is free of these errors. Erasing the data will not enable the vehicle’s issues to be remedied. As a result, erasing should be avoided until the situation is fixed.

Why won’t my car start after replacing the battery?
The most probable cause is that your alternator isn’t working correctly. To put it another way, your battery is OK, but the alternator isn’t charging it. You most certainly have a faulty alternator if your vehicle won’t start with a new battery.

Can a bad car battery cause computer problems?
A faulty battery may damage computers, as well as electrical and other components. It might even set off an engine light. As a consequence, you can have issues with shifting, performance, codes, and, yes, a “Check Engine” light.
